Alfalfa: an agricultural good neighbor

Iowa has over 28 million acres of land devoted to agricultural crops; of those, around 13 million acres are devoted to corn and another 10 million acres to soybeans. Many of the ag fields surrounding the Greenway rotate through these two crops (crop duopoly? dual cropopoly?) year after year.

The fields due north of the wetlands, though, are different. For the past few years they have been planted in alfalfa, a crop that fixes nitrogen in the soil and requires fewer inputs like fertilizer and pesticides than other common crops. Its purple flowers are also beneficial for bees and other pollinators (though pollination does involve bonking the bee on the head); in fact, alfalfa is considered an insectary plant, attracting and harboring a variety of beneficial insects including ladybeetles and parasitic wasps. Green fields of alfalfa may also provide cover and foraging places for a variety of birds.

The fields were cut recently, but will regrow again. As a perennial, alfalfa can be harvested 3 or 4 times each summer, regrowing from the root each time; its deep roots help prevent soil erosion. Once harvested, the alfalfa is dried and baled, ultimately destined to feed cows, horses, and other animals.

The land on which the alfalfa grows is owned by Resilient Sustainable Future for Iowa City (RSFIC), a local foundation dedicated to empowering and building community solutions and supporting the neighborhoods where we live and work. Though originally intended to be part of an ambitious development project, these 47 acres planted in alfalfa remain one small but important demonstration of how decisionmakers can build care for our natural world into the foundation of every action.

Where have you been hiding?



It's been several years since I glimpsed Blue-flag Iris in the low-lying basins along the Sycamore Greenway. Their fondness for moist areas means they hang out down where the stormwater lingers, a good distance from the trail, and thickets of willows, dogwoods, and other shrubby growth eventually either crowded them out or hid them from view.

But what's this?! Near the Sycamore Apartments, where a willow thicket had been cleared with the REAP work over the winter, there's a little stand of these pretty irises, their trios of petals and sepals in full bloom as May shifts into June. Have they been here this whole time, hidden by overgrown brush (or just as likely, I was never looking in the right place at the right time to catch their distant purple flowers)? 

The REAP work included overseeding with native seed mix, but most sources indicate that it can take a couple of years for Iris virginica to flower from seed--so it seems likely these have been residents prior to that.

Closer examination of one of the flowers revealed one, then two tiny, long-snooted weevils trundling about. iNaturalist suggests they are an Iris Weevil (Mononychus vulpeculus) which certainly tracks with their location. These weevils feed on the seeds of iris but may also be found on daisies and fleabanes. 

Keep your eyes peeled when you're out on the trail! After the winter ecological restoration work opened up new vistas, who knows what old (or new) flowers--and their insect friends--we might spot?

Adapting to relentless succession



As the relentless march of human development proceeds apace, habitat is churned up first for agricultural monocrops, then--similar to ecological succession?--the ag fields are replaced by housing developments or the infrastructure to support them, like a shiny new electrical substation. 

The wildlife that lived in the original habitat must adapt, move, or die as the world changes quickly around them. 

If you're a big bird that likes to roost in tall trees with a wide view of the surrounding landscape, you might be tempted to settle for some tall metal stumps. On a recent morning, a Turkey Vulture alit on one of the tall towers, assuming a spread-winged posture in the early sun. That six-foot wingspread can help the bird cool off or warm up, depending on place and time, or help dry off their wet feathers. 

Soon the individual was joined by a second vulture, and then a third.  They relaxed for some minutes on two of the pillars, and then were gone.

These tempting tree-replacements, whether vultures at a substation or squirrels on roadside powerlines, are not without hazards. Birds with large wingspans can easily touch live wires or other equipment, resulting in electrocution (and power outages). Smaller birds and mammals may nest in equipment or chew wires, with similarly ill effects for both the animal and the grid.  

The juxtaposition of these ancient birds with our technology, showing how animals are forced to adapt to a world they didn't evolve to inhabit, is both hopeful and haunting.

    If only every day could be a Day of Insects....

     This past Saturday was the 18th annual Day of Insects at Reiman Gardens in Ames, an event where dozens of insect enthusiasts gather to appreciate these amazing arthropods and hear from both experts and amateurs about what they've been working. It's a magnificent way to leave winter behind and anticipate a bug-filled spring and summer!

    This year's sessions included such varied topics as butterfly diversity in Manu, Peru; veterinary medicine for tarantulas; insectariums and conservation; and Iowa's decapods. Decapods? Decapods! Not insects but crustaceans, decapods include lobsters, crabs, and crayfish (it is the latter which are found in Iowa, with eight species...as well as a shrimp!). 

    Another session on fireflies noted a species called Photuris asacoa, documented only in a single northeast Iowa location. Its common name is Leopold's firefly, after Aldo Leopold, and the species name asacoa is derived from Leopold's magnum opus A Sand County Almanac. 

    It's a tantalizing smorgasbord for those who love, or simply appreciate, our six(+)-legged neighbors, presented by folks whose enthusiasm for their subject is a refreshing reminder of what a little curiosity and wonder about the world can spark.



    Visitors to Reiman Gardens can also visit the Christina Reiman Butterfly Wing, stocked with hundreds of colorful live butterflies; watch butterflies emerge from pupae, and observe critters on display like this fantastic Giant Leaf Insect:


    or this guy:

    Though it's wondrous seeing fantastic and exotic insects from far-off places and warmer climes, it has made me all the more impatient for our local six-legged friends to emerge from their wherever they overwintered, be it as eggs underground, pupae in leaf litter, or adults returning from Mexico. Soon! Seeing a fancy captive butterfly from distant lands is neat, but can't compare to the excitement of finding an American Snout perched on my bicycle after a visit to the Greenway.

    These fascinating invertebrates are important but often invisible parts of ecosystems, cleaning and filtering water as they feed. They rely on fish for part of their lifecycle: male mussels release sperm into the water, which find their way to females and fertilize her eggs. After the eggs develop into glochidia (larvae), they are released into the world--but they must find a fish to serve as a host for a few days or weeks, after which they will drop off and live the rest of their mussel-y lives at the bottom of a lake or stream. Some mussels can be very long-lived, thriving for many decades when conditions are right. Conditions including water quality, which we humans are doing a bang-up job of wrecking in and around our state, to the detriment of far more than mussels).

    A tentative ID from iNaturalist named these Giant Floaters (Pyganodon grandis), a "short-lived" (5-10 years) freshwater mussel that can reach up to 8 inches across. They are found in calm waters throughout the Mississippi River watershed, including ponds and reservoirs as well as slower-moving rivers and streams. Their evocative common name comes from the habit of deceased individuals floating to the water's surface as they decay. Their glochidia will latch on to a wide variety of fish, including lake sturgeon and largemouth bass--though the Greenway population's host fish are probably of a humbler stature such as minnows.

    Live and let live?


     One of the few signs of insect life to be seen in the winter are egg cases, like the oothecae of mantids. 

    The chunky, squared-off oothecae of Chinese mantids are particularly easy to spot long after leaves have fallen, affixed to twigs and small branches. Each can contain hundreds of eggs, though both cannibalism of siblings upon hatching as well as the general dangers any tiny insect faces in the world whittles down significantly the number who reach adulthood.

    In recent years, more and more gardeners and native plant aficionados have been suggesting removing and destroying the crunchy-looking cases when encountered. Their contents are considered unwelcome non-natives with a nasty habit of mercilessly and indiscriminately devouring other insects, beneficial or not: bumble bees, butterflies, moths, and even the occasional unfortunate vertebrate, including hummingbirds, may become a meal. 

    Our smaller native Carolina mantis may also suffer at the raptorial forelegs of its cousin; not only can the Chinese mantis — almost twice as big as the Carolina mantis — outcompete it for prey, the smaller mantis can also itself become prey for the larger. 

    But the jury seems to be out on the extent of the harm caused by the Chinese mantis. It was introduced onto this continent more than a century ago, and has naturalized across much of the U.S., particularly in the eastern states without devastating effects thus far. Given the many other dangers little Carolina mantids and beneficial insects in general face from us, including habitat loss and pesticide use, we might consider leaving the oothecae and working to make our world more hospitable to all our insect friends. 

    Chinese mantids and their egg cases have nothing to fear from me, at least. I still think they're neat.

    If you build it, will they come? | Investing in a cleaner Iowa


    If you notice litter around town, or take a gander at some drainage areas (like the Sycamore Greenway) in winter once the greenery dies back, you know litter is a problem. 

    If you look closely, you know much of that litter is made up of beverage containers: beer cans, pop cans and bottles, water bottles, energy drink cans, sports drink bottles. And if you've followed this page for any length of time, you know that Iowa's Bottle Bill can be an incredibly effective mechanism to prevent exactly this type of litter...if only it would be strengthened and expanded. 

    While we wait patiently for the legislature to get its act together, we limp along with the Bottle Bill we have. Fortunately, we have a great resource here on the south side of town that is making it even easier to return your deposit containers. 

    The Can Shed celebrated the opening of a new location last week, and invited the public to see the facility. Beyond the cheerful murals celebrating closed-loop systems and depicting our fine city was a magical room filled with the most amazing Rube-Goldberg contraptions to process a jumbled mix of plastic and aluminum, from any number of distributors quickly and efficiently into compact bins of material ready to be shipped off for recycling. 

    They have simplified the process: where once redeeming containers was a laborious practice of feeding individual cans or bottles into a machine one at a time, or else carefully saving enough containers of the same type to fill a large bag—you can now bring your bin full of mixed items, dump them in a receptacle, push a button, and the magic machine does it work to count, separate deposit items from non-deposit items, and separate the containers by material type within minutes. You get a ticket with the quantity redeemed, and trade it for cash.


      

    (Sound down for these videos...they are NOISY!)



    Another innovation is their Bottle Drop program. With the help of an app and individually QR-coded bags, you can drop your mixed containers off through a drop door and have the funds credited to your account. While offering maximum convenience, there are additional costs (you must purchase the bags at a cost of 10 for $2.10, and additional fees per bag and for the electronic fund transfers). 

    Is this a paid ad for the Can Shed? No, this is all gratis. We need a better Bottle Bill, and to do that we need facilities like this to show how simple it can be to make it work for everyone. (Plus the equipment was super-fun to watch and everyone should be able to enjoy it.)

    What can you do?

    • Redeem your deposit cans and bottles! Even if you don't think the nickel is worth your time, every can or bottle that leaves the system is a nickel the bottle distributors get to keep. Iowa's redemption rate is abysmal compared to states with better bottle bills, in part because our lawmakers have not been invested in seeing it succeed. In addition, single-stream municipal recycling is far less efficient than the dedicated material recycling that comes with these redemptions.
    • Spread the word! Share how important the Bottle Bill is to keeping our state beautiful. 
    • Tell your state legislators in Des Moines that we need a better Bottle Bill: it needs to be expanded to include water bottles, sports drinks, and other beverage containers, and the deposit needs to be increased to $.10 (it should be a quarter, if it had kept up with inflation since 1978, but let's compromise down to a dime).

    Grasshopper heaven

    It's the most wonderful time of the year! When you can walk along a trail and see hundreds of springing grasshoppers cascade ahead of you, wave after wave of tiny hoppers leaping in every direction. Some land on the sidewalk with a click, some grab a tall stem and peep around it at you, some catch a blade of grass momentarily before rapidly descending to the ground in a surprisingly coordinated rappel. 

    The Greenway seeming a little sparse in the springers, I headed over to Terry Trueblood Recreation Area, which was an amateur orthopterist's heaven. The sandy soil around the lake, with wide swaths of Little Bluestem, Sideoats Grama, and other low-growing prairie plants along the trail, made for an interesting contrast with the moister/shadier and a bit weedier Greenway. 

    The plan was to take pictures of grasshoppers. All kinds of grasshoppers! My hope was to find another Admirable Grasshopper, such as the one I encountered at nearby Sand Prairie a couple of years ago. They are not rare, but they are unusual enough (to me anyway) to stand out amid the more numerous specimens. 

    It was a dry, sunny day; the air filled with songs of cicadas and katydids punctuated by the percussion of fleeing grasshoppers ticking against foliage. The occasional rhythmic whir of wheels or thuds of footsteps indicated a passing human. Have you seen an Admirable Grasshopper? I wonder wordlessly in their direction. I don't care to imagine what they may have been wondering in my direction in return, as I hunkered red-faced and dripping in sweat, to peer at the ground.

    Like taking photos of swallows in the sky, it can be a little tricky to pick out a single grasshopper out of hundreds on the move and follow it to a landing point to take a picture. I began with taking a shot of every grasshopper I could focus on, and quickly discovered that they were all the same: Red-legged Grasshoppers (Melanoplus femurrubrum).* 

    Red-legged Grasshopper

    To be more discriminating I watched how they hopped. Some took broad leaps of a meter or more, going high above the ground. Some took sad little tiny hops, frantically trying to get away from the giant blundering about. Some jumped in the air and spread their wings to glide gently to a landing on the ground. 

    Taking the time to stop and stalk, I encountered this handsome charcoal-colored individual, a Clouded Grasshopper (Encoptolophus sordidus). The banded femurs and interesting eye colors made it easy to see it wasn't like the others. 

    Clouded Grasshopper

    The robust Differential Grasshoppers (Melanoplus differentialis), a smooth porcelain green with black chevrons on their femurs, were fairly common, peering from the greenery.

    Differential Grasshopper

    A walk in the mowed grass alongside the paved trail proved to be a good strategy to flush some hoppers out of the grass and onto the trail, where I could get a good look at them. One of the first to appear using this technique was a little guy...even from several feet away I could see something a little different about it: the silhouette was unlike all those I'd been seeing so far, with a decidedly slanted face. Could it be...?

    A glance left and right to see if any cyclist might unwittingly scare (or squish!) my target, then a few quick snaps, circling to get a good look. It was! An Admirable Grasshopper. What a beaut. 

    Admirable Grasshopper

    More photos, of tiny nymphs with nubs for wings. Some bright grassy green, others a little more yellow, and others a subdued tan with black stripes; IDs difficult, especially for nymphs, but possibly more Red-legged and maybe Two-striped Grasshoppers?

    Assorted grasshopper nymphs

    I saw several grasshoppers holding themselves high off the pavement, as if to try to keep their bodies cool from the sun-baked surface:

    And finally one more individual that looked just a little different, with wonderful dark mottling and grassy green stripes highlighting its wings and pronotum, with a fainter wash of green on the face and femur. Tentatively a Slant-faced Pasture Grasshopper (Orphulella speciosa), though the slant of its face doesn't appear nearly as extreme as that of the Admirable Grasshopper! 

    Slant-faced Pasture Grasshopper

    Circling around to the boat ramp area where the grasses and forbs reached far overhead, much taller than the low grasses along the trail, the grasshoppers continued their popcorn leaps. The height of the greenery brought many of the leggy arthropods up to eye level or higher, a unique opportunity for us to eyeball each other on equal footing: their inscrutably faceted compound eyes and my watery orbs in contemplation at the vastly different ways we experience the same world.

    Fuzz on the Ratibida: a mystery

    Every summer I eagerly await the return of the Gray-headed Coneflowers (Ratibida pinnata), not just because they are beautiful and prolific bloomers, but also because they host a huge variety of pollinators and other insect life—including my beloved Camouflaged Loopers

    Said loopers are one of the reasons I will stop and closely inspect any slight aberration on the head of a flowering Ratibida. Sometimes it is just an errant yellow ray floret, twisted up at an angle, or a sneaky ambush bug lurking until its unsuspecting lunch shows up, or maybe some warty-looking galls. But on lucky days, I find a little Camouflaged Looper in its petaled finery. 

    Last summer I noticed many Ratibida that had clumps of yellow thready material tangled among the brown disc florets: 


    It appeared as if the pollen-carrying anthers (stamens?) from the florets had been pulled out and collected together in a mass. What was causing this phenomenon? Could a bee or other pollinator be collecting them, purposely or inadvertently, and discarding them as they snagged on the florets?

    Stumped, I took my question to the IOWA-NATIVE-PLANTS listserv (always an amazingly friendly and helpful group), which yielded several theories but also a general puzzlement as well. Perhaps a bit of webbing was visible that would indicate an arachnid origin, or maybe some kind of fungal growth? But alas, no definitive answer surfaced. After a stretch of rainy weather, I failed to locate the mysterious clumps again for closer inspection that summer.

    Skipping ahead to this summer, around the same time, I again found the yellow clumps during routine Ratibida inspections! This time, I broke off one of the flowerheads and brought it home for a deep dive into the mass. With my trusty 10x magnification loupe, I thought there might be something visible beneath the fuzz, just a hint of something pale amid the brown florets:

    Gently teasing away the threads caused whatever was under them to retreat into the forest of florets. A tiny worm! Caterpillar? Something....

    Again gently, I prodded the critter closer to the surface for a better look. Definitely a caterpillar, and did it have bits of pollen and florets stuck to it? Could it be....a super-tiny early Camouflaged Looper?!


    iNaturalist's suggested ID supports the suspicion. The Camouflaged Loopers I'd encountered previously were small—maybe 1.5 cm long?—but readily visible. These? Super tiny. Each of those brown disc florets in the photos above are maybe 1 mm across, so the caterpillar itself was perhaps .5 cm? 

    What caused it to collect the yellow thready clump? Was it a purposeful effort at concealment? Or maybe more likely did the threads just snag on the assorted protuberances and edges of the caterpillar's body as it moved around the flower? Or was excavating the caterpillar beneath the fuzz merely a coincidence, and the fuzz was caused by something else entirely?

    I'll have to again be on the lookout for bits of fuzz on the Ratibida to see if the discovery can be replicated. Regardless, what a fun demonstration of what there is to see right along the trail if you slow down to look!

    Beautiful, fragrant Common Milkweed flowers have a fascinating structure. Upon blooming, the petals of the flower fold downward, forming a kind of skirt below the corona, which is where all the action happens.


    Each corona has five "hoods" that hold the nectar pollinators so desire—nothing tricky there. But in between those hoods are slits into which the leg of a butterfly, fly, bee, or beetle may slip. When the leg is pulled out, it may catch a structure called the corpusculum, from which dangle a pair of pollen packets called pollinia. 

    If an insect successfully extracts its leg, pollinia and all, its continued foraging on other milkweed flowers will hopefully (for the milkweed at least) bring the pollinia into contact with another slit. A pollinium thus delivered can slip into the "stigmatic chamber" contained inside, where it will make contact with the stigma and fertilize the flower.  

    This process can be dangerous for the insect: sometimes their leg may become stuck and they may lose it...or even perish if they are unable to get free. Our Margined Leatherwing, fortunately, has so far escaped that fate.
